The value is placed on social networks like MySpace, Orkut, Friendster, LinkedIn, Mixx, Stumbleupon, Reddit, Twitter and Flikr, while ignoring the real reason these networks were setup and how you can use those ideas to help your business.
The top social networking websites which are Myspace, Orkut and Friendster were set up as a technique to stay in touch with buddies and family and to meet new folk online that all share the same ideas. LinkedIn has a similar slant – it is superb for entrepreneurs and pros who want to keep control of their contacts for hiring / outsourcing. Flicker is just a blindingly straightforward tool for sharing pictures.
The successfulness of social networks marks a dynamic change in how people are using the internet. We have evolved from just looking for info to making and taking part in social spaces with other individuals through the web. This model is based upon the hive mentality where folk identify themselves as part of a group with similar likes and interests that draw them together.
Social networks make viral promoting and word-of-mouth selling way easier than previously. The best use of social networks is not to make cash “directly” off them, but to harness their marketing potential and to use them to market your own business.
